✦  How Entries Are Judged

Voting is by participants and invited judges, never the public. Four things, each rated 1 to 5:

  1. Immersion. Did it pull you into its world and hold you there?
  2. Player Experience. Was it fun and satisfying to play, moment to moment?
  3. Cohesion & Craft. Does it hold together as one finished, consistent piece?
  4. Theme. How well does it use the theme revealed at kickoff?

✦  The Rules

Disclose your tools

List what you used on your submission page (for example Claude Code, Midjourney, Suno). If you used no AI tools, say so. It is a badge of honor here, not a confession. No disclosure means no entry.

Use assets you are allowed to use

You are responsible for your tools' terms and any third-party claims on what you generate. No trademarked or infringing content.

You keep 100% of your work

We will not train any model on your submission. We may feature entries to promote the jam.

Show craft

Obvious zero-effort, single-prompt dumps may be removed. The bar is a real experience, made well.

Be decent

This is a build-cool-stuff space. Tool-shaming and flame wars get moderated.
